Benowa · Statistical Area 2 (SA2)
How families and households are made up across the area.
Fewer people live alone in Benowa than in most other areas, making it a place where most residents share their home. This is reflected in the fact that 61.1% of families here are couples with children, creating a strong family feel across the suburb.

Average household size.
Homes in Benowa are larger than usual, with 2.7 people per household. Only 18.6% of residents live alone, which is well below the national figure of 25.6%.

In Benowa, the largest group is 2 people at 34%, followed by 4 people (19%) and 1 person (19%).
Family types and one-parent families.
Couples with children make up the majority of families at 61.1%. One-parent families account for 12.6% of the total, which is a little below the Queensland average of 15.4%.
